Synthesis, structure, and properties of anion-deficient perovskites based on lanthanum manganite

Description
Anion-deficient perovskites of the compositions La1-xAxMnO3-y (with A=Ca, Ba, Sr) and Nd1-xCaxMnO3-y(0.25≤y≤0) have been synthesized, and their crystal structure and magnetic and electric properties have been studied. The oxygen deficiency was shown to give rise to considerable structural changes and a reduction in conductivity and magnetization. The specimens consisted of regions with different types of magnetic order. The results obtained are analyzed on the basis of the model of exchange interactions including superexchange via oxygen and double exchange with the participation of charge carriers
